CONCACAF Champions League, Semifinals Preview: Interesting Matchups On Both Sides Of Bracket

Whether by design or by luck of the draw, the two sides of the CONCACAF Champions League semifinals are lining up in very different ways. On one side you have two big-money Mexican teams almost smack dab in the middle of their seasons. On the other, you have the relatively smaller-spending teams from MLS and Costa Rica. For the first time in the current incarnation of the CCL, we are guaranteed to only have one team from Mexico in the championship game.

Of course, that doesn’t necessarily mean the finals are guaranteed to feel a lot different than they have in the recent past. Cruz Azul, who will be playing Monterrey in one semifinal, is trying to become the second team in the 38-year history of the confederation’s championship series to make three straight appearances in the final. Coincidentally, the last team to pull off that feat was also Cruz Azul, who won three straight titles 1969-1971.

If they were to face Saprissa in the finals, that would give each team eight finals appearances. They are currently tied for the all time lead with seven finals appearances apiece. Cruz Azul has a record five titles, while Saprissa has won three, the most among non-Mexican teams.

On the flip side, neither Real Salt Lake nor Monterrey have ever appeared in the CCL championship game. For RSL, that's not much of a surprise since this is the first time they've made the continental tournament. Monterrey has made it as far as the semifinals, losing there most recently in 2003 and '04.
